Mickey Mullin wrote: > Unfortunately, what you describe is not a simple or common setup, so > "easy to set up" may be a difficult goal to accomplish. Also, > fetchmail expects an SMTP service to which it can deliver the mail it > receives.
fetchmail will, by default, try to deliver mails to a SMTP server running on 127.0.0.1. But with the "mda" flag, it can be easily made to deliver mails using the "mail delivery agent". procmail is a very well known mda. There are others. So, fetchmail doesn't need to have a SMTP server.
